Château de Biron is a historic fortified château in the commune of Biron, in the Dordogne department of Nouvelle-Aquitaine. Its fabric dates from the medieval period through the Renaissance, reflecting continuous occupation and modification over several centuries.

The site combines medieval defensive elements and later residential buildings so visitors can see a stone keep, curtain walls and a Renaissance logis within a single compound. The château stands on a prominent hilltop and offers long views across the Dordogne countryside, making the approach and the panorama part of the visit.

Construction began in the medieval period and the complex was altered and extended in the 15th to 17th centuries as defensive needs changed and residential comfort was added. It was associated with local noble families across the medieval and early modern periods and preserved as a historic monument in the modern era.

The château sits above the village of Biron in Dordogne, in rural southwest France; the nearest larger towns are Bergerac and Sarlat-la-Canéda, both within roughly an hour’s drive depending on route.

How to Get to Château de Biron #

Château de Biron is in Dordogne, reached by car from Bergerac (about 60 km) or Sarlat (about 50 km). Regional buses serve nearby towns; local roads are narrow, so allow extra time in summer.

Weather & Climate near Château de Biron #

Climate

Château de Biron's climate is classified as Oceanic - Oceanic climate with warm summers (peaking in July) and cold winters (coldest in January). Temperatures range from 2°C to 26°C. Moderate rainfall (961 mm/year).
